What parents and users report about My Super Indo
Users frequently report the app crashing, failing to open, or being extremely slow. Many complain about poor online shopping experiences, including delayed deliveries, inability to cancel orders, and receiving incorrect or low-quality items. Other common issues include problems with reward points, stock inaccuracies, and lack of customer support features like live chat.
Summarized from 175 recent 1-3 star reviews. These are user reports, not verified claims.

How do I block or remove My Super Indo from my child's phone?
On iPhone, open Settings, Screen Time, Content & Privacy Restrictions, then restrict or delete the app and block reinstalling it. On Android, open Family Link, select your child, find My Super Indo and block or uninstall it. You can also set a store age limit so apps above your child's age cannot be installed.
